use crate::{Checker, Diagnostic, Edit, Fix, FixAvailability, Rule, ShellDialect, Violation};
pub struct SetFlagsWithoutDashes;
impl Violation for SetFlagsWithoutDashes {
const FIX_AVAILABILITY: FixAvailability = FixAvailability::Always;
fn rule() -> Rule {
Rule::SetFlagsWithoutDashes
}
fn message(&self) -> String {
"flags passed to `set` should start with `-` or `+`".to_owned()
}
fn fix_title(&self) -> Option<String> {
Some("insert `--` before positional arguments".to_owned())
}
}
pub fn set_flags_without_dashes(checker: &mut Checker) {
if !matches!(
checker.shell(),
ShellDialect::Unknown
| ShellDialect::Sh
| ShellDialect::Bash
| ShellDialect::Dash
| ShellDialect::Ksh
) {
return;
}
let spans = checker
.facts()
.commands()
.iter()
.filter(|fact| fact.effective_name_is("set"))
.filter_map(|fact| fact.options().set())
.flat_map(|set| set.flags_without_prefix_spans().iter().copied())
.collect::<Vec<_>>();
for span in spans {
checker.report_diagnostic_dedup(
Diagnostic::new(SetFlagsWithoutDashes, span)
.with_fix(Fix::safe_edit(Edit::insertion(span.start.offset, "-- "))),
);
}
}
